Product Overview:
The D-Link DGS-F1100-10PS is an 8-port Gigabit Smart Managed Switch with Power over Ethernet (PoE) capabilities, designed to meet the needs of businesses requiring a combination of high-speed data transfer, PoE support, and smart management features. Here’s a breakdown of its key attributes:
Specifications and Features:
- 8 PoE-Enabled Gigabit Ports: This switch includes eight Gigabit Ethernet ports, each supporting PoE, allowing it to power compatible devices like IP cameras, VoIP phones, and wireless access points directly over Ethernet cables. Each port supports up to 30W, with a total PoE power budget of 130W, making it suitable for deploying multiple powered devices.
- 2 SFP Ports: In addition to the 8 PoE ports, the DGS-F1100-10PS has two dedicated SFP (Small Form-Factor Pluggable) ports, which provide options for high-speed uplink connections. These ports allow fiber optic connections, making it possible to extend the network over long distances and connect to core network infrastructure.
- Smart Managed Features: This switch offers smart management features such as VLAN support, Quality of Service (QoS), and Link Aggregation, providing better control over network traffic and optimizing performance based on specific business needs.
- Plug and Play: While offering advanced features, the switch maintains ease of installation. It supports plug-and-play functionality, which makes it simple to set up for those needing a quick deployment.
